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 28,200 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2017 BUICK LACROSSE in 2017 was $39,580.
The average price for used 2017 BUICK LACROSSE nowadays in 2024 is $18,998 which is 48%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 9,067 miles.

Price vs Mileage
The graph below shows how mileage affects the price for 2017 BUICK LACROSSE. This data was calculated using sales records from BADVIN database.
The table below shows average price for used 2017 BUICK LACROSSE by mileage and number of sales.
You can scroll the table horizontally to see all columns.
Mileage | Average Price | Sample Size |
---|---|---|
0 mi | $30,998 | 11 sales |
5,000 mi | $28,472 | 64 sales |
10,000 mi | $27,589 | 139 sales |
15,000 mi | $27,590 | 210 sales |
20,000 mi | $25,500 | 261 sales |
25,000 mi | $25,988 | 319 sales |
